Some foods are so high in vitamin K 1 that medical advice is to avoid those (examples: collard greens, spinach, turnip greens) entirely, and for foods with a modestly high vitamin content, keep consumption as consistent as possible, so that the combination of vitamin intake and warfarin keep the anti-clotting activity in the therapeutic range. Both are used by the body to help maintain good health, although vitamin K2 is needed less from dietary sources because it can be produced in the gut. There are two main kinds of vitamin K, known as vitamin K-1 (phylloquinone) and K-2 (menaquinones). Note: If you take blood thinners such as warfarin (Coumadin), your intake of this nutrient may affect the dosage of your medication.
